We are dedicated to regenerative agriculture, a farming approach that goes beyond sustainability to actively restore and enhance our land. This method focuses on rebuilding soil health, increasing biodiversity, and improving water cycles.

Our regenerative practices include rotational grazing, cover cropping, and minimising soil disturbance. These techniques help us maintain a healthy ecosystem on our farm, ensuring that our cattle thrive naturally and our land remains fertile and productive for generations to come.

Why we use high diversity plant species in our pastures for grazing?

Natural farmers, particularly those practising regenerative and sustainable agriculture, often use a diverse mix of plant species in their pastures for grazing. This approach, known as multi-species or polyculture pasturing, offers numerous benefits for both the environment and livestock.

Here’s why high-diversity plant species are favoured:

Enhanced Soil Health

Diverse plant species contribute to healthier soil by promoting a variety of root structures and depths. This diversity improves soil structure, increases organic matter, and enhances microbial activity. Different plants add various nutrients to the soil, enriching it naturally and reducing the need for synthetic fertilisers.

Improved Forage Quality

A mix of grasses, legumes, and other forbs provides a balanced diet for grazing animals. This variety ensures that livestock receive a wide range of nutrients, including proteins, vitamins, and minerals. Improved nutrition leads to healthier animals, better growth rates, and higher-quality meat or dairy products.

Resilience Against Pests and Diseases

Monoculture pastures are more vulnerable to pests and diseases, which can spread rapidly among uniform plant species. In contrast, a diverse pasture acts as a natural barrier, reducing the risk of widespread outbreaks. Certain plants can also repel pests or attract beneficial insects, providing natural pest control.

Increased Biodiversity

A diverse pasture supports a wider range of wildlife, including beneficial insects, birds, and soil organisms. This biodiversity creates a more balanced ecosystem, promoting natural pest control and pollination. It also enhances the farm's resilience to environmental changes and disturbances.

Efficient Water Use and Erosion Control

Different plant species have varying water needs and root systems. A diverse pasture can make better use of available water, reducing the need for irrigation. Deep-rooted plants can access water from deeper soil layers, while shallow-rooted species capture surface moisture. This diversity also helps prevent soil erosion, as varied root structures stabilise the soil more effectively than uniform roots.

Carbon Sequestration

Diverse plant species contribute to carbon sequestration by capturing carbon dioxide from the atmosphere and storing it in the soil. This process helps mitigate climate change by reducing greenhouse gases. Different plants sequester carbon at varying rates, creating a more robust carbon sink in the soil.

Animal Welfare and Natural

Grazing Behaviour

Livestock grazing on diverse pastures can exhibit more natural behaviours, selecting a varied diet that meets their nutritional needs. This variety can improve animal welfare, reduce stress, and enhance overall health. Natural grazing on diverse pastures also reduces the need for supplemental feeds, lowering costs and improving sustainability.

Economic and Environmental Sustainability

By fostering a self-sustaining ecosystem, natural farmers can reduce their reliance on external inputs like synthetic fertilisers and pesticides. This approach not only lowers production costs but also minimises the farm's environmental footprint. High-diversity pastures can be more resilient to climate extremes, ensuring a more stable and reliable food production system.

In summary, natural farmers use high-diversity plant species in their pastures for grazing to enhance soil health, improve forage quality, increase biodiversity, and promote sustainable and resilient farming systems. This practice supports both the environment and livestock, creating a harmonious and productive agricultural landscape.

Why we farm this way...

Sustainability for Future Generations

Healthy soil is the cornerstone of sustainable agriculture. By prioritising soil health, we ensure that our land remains fertile and productive for years to come. Regenerative practices, such as cover cropping and minimal tillage, help build and maintain soil structure, preventing erosion and nutrient depletion.

Enhancing Biodiversity

Regenerative farming fosters biodiversity, both above and below ground. Healthy soil teems with microorganisms, insects, and other life forms that create a balanced ecosystem. This diversity enhances resilience against pests and diseases, reducing the need for chemical interventions and promoting a more natural growth environment.

Carbon Sequestration & Climate Change Mitigation

One of the most significant benefits of regenerative agriculture is its potential to sequester carbon. Through practices like rotational grazing and maintaining permanent ground cover, we can capture and store carbon in the soil. This not only improves soil fertility but also helps combat climate change by reducing greenhouse gas levels in the atmosphere.

Improving Water Retention and Management

​Healthy soil has a greater capacity to retain water, reducing the need for irrigation and making crops more resilient to drought conditions. Regenerative practices improve soil organic matter, enhancing water infiltration and storage, supporting the growth of robust, healthy plants.

Nutrient-Rich, Chemical-Free Produce

Our focus on soil health ensures that the food we produce is nutrient-rich and free from harmful chemicals. By avoiding synthetic fertilisers and pesticides, we maintain the natural balance of nutrients in the soil, resulting in healthier plants and, ultimately, healthier livestock and consumers.

Ethical and Humane Farming

Regenerative farming aligns with our values of ethical and humane treatment of animals. By providing our livestock with natural, nutrient-dense forage and managing grazing in a way that mimics natural patterns, we promote animal welfare and well-being.
